Convert CSV to JSON

Giới thiệu về công cụ Convert CSV to JSON trực tuyến

Trong kỷ nguyên số, việc quản lý và chuyển đổi dữ liệu giữa các định dạng khác nhau là một phần không thể thiếu trong quy trình làm việc. Convert CSV to JSON là giải pháp mạnh mẽ được SEOGENZ cung cấp nhằm giúp bạn xử lý các tệp dữ liệu dạng bảng (Comma-Separated Values) sang cấu trúc dữ liệu web phổ biến nhất hiện nay là JSON. Công cụ này được thiết kế để phục vụ các nhà nghiên cứu dữ liệu, chuyên gia tối ưu hóa công cụ tìm kiếm và các nhà phát triển ứng dụng cần sự linh hoạt trong việc thao tác dữ liệu.

Thông thường, các báo cáo từ Google Search Console, Ahrefs hay các tệp xuất từ Microsoft Excel đều ở dạng CSV. Tuy nhiên, để đưa các dữ liệu này vào các ứng dụng web hoặc cấu hình hệ thống, định dạng JSON luôn là lựa chọn ưu tiên. Công cụ của chúng tôi giúp bạn thực hiện quá trình này chỉ trong vài giây mà không cần cài đặt bất kỳ phần mềm phức tạp nào.

Định nghĩa CSV và JSON trong quản lý dữ liệu

CSV là gì?

CSV (Comma-Separated Values) là một định dạng tệp văn bản đơn giản dùng để lưu trữ dữ liệu dạng bảng. Mỗi dòng trong tệp đại diện cho một hàng dữ liệu, và các giá trị trong hàng đó được phân tách bởi một ký tự đặc biệt, thường là dấu phẩy. Đây là định dạng "bình dân" nhất vì nó có thể được mở bởi hầu hết các phần mềm bảng tính như Excel, Google Sheets hay thậm chí là Notepad.

JSON là gì?

JSON (JavaScript Object Notation) là một tiêu chuẩn mở cho phép trao đổi dữ liệu dưới dạng văn bản mà con người có thể đọc được. Khác với CSV, JSON hỗ trợ các cấu trúc dữ liệu phức tạp hơn như lồng nhau (nested objects) và mảng (arrays). JSON là "ngôn ngữ mẹ đẻ" của hầu hết các dịch vụ API và ứng dụng JavaScript hiện đại.

Tại sao nên chuyển đổi dữ liệu từ CSV sang JSON?

Việc chuyển đổi mang lại nhiều lợi ích thiết thực trong thực tế:

  • Lập trình web: Các framework như React, Vue hay Angular sử dụng JSON để render dữ liệu lên giao diện một cách tự nhiên hơn so với việc phân tích thủ công từng dòng CSV.
  • Tối ưu hóa dung lượng: Trong nhiều trường hợp, JSON giúp biểu diễn các cấu trúc dữ liệu phức tạp một cách gọn gàng hơn, đặc biệt khi có nhiều trường dữ liệu trống.
  • Dễ dàng tích hợp: JSON được hỗ trợ mặc định bởi hầu hết các cơ sở dữ liệu hiện đại (như MongoDB, PostgreSQL) và các ngôn ngữ lập trình phổ biến (Python, PHP, Java).

Hướng dẫn sử dụng công cụ Convert CSV to JSON tại SEOGENZ

Chúng tôi đã tối giản hóa quy trình sử dụng để bất kỳ ai cũng có thể thao tác:

  1. Bước 1: Mở tệp CSV của bạn bằng trình soạn thảo văn bản hoặc sao chép dữ liệu từ bảng tính.
  2. Bước 2: Dán dữ liệu vào ô "Dán nội dung CSV tại đây".
  3. Bước 3: Tùy chỉnh các tùy chọn như "Dòng đầu là tiêu đề" nếu dữ liệu của bạn có chứa tên cột.
  4. Bước 4: Chọn dấu phân tách phù hợp (dấu phẩy, dấu chấm phẩy, hoặc để tự động nhận diện).
  5. Bước 5: Nhấn "Chuyển đổi sang JSON" và nhận kết quả ngay lập tức.

Các tình huống thực tế thường gặp

1. Xử lý danh sách từ khóa SEO

Khi bạn xuất danh sách từ khóa từ các công cụ nghiên cứu, dữ liệu thường ở dạng CSV. Để tạo ra một công cụ hiển thị từ khóa thông minh trên website, việc chuyển đổi sang JSON giúp bạn dễ dàng lọc và sắp xếp dữ liệu theo ý muốn của người dùng.

2. Di chuyển dữ liệu sản phẩm

Nếu bạn đang chuyển đổi từ một hệ thống quản lý kho cũ sang một nền tảng thương mại điện tử hiện đại, việc biến các bảng kê sản phẩm CSV thành các đối tượng JSON sẽ giúp quá trình import dữ liệu qua API diễn ra thuận lợi hơn.

Tính năng nổi bật của công cụ

Công cụ trên SEOGENZ không chỉ đơn giản là chuyển đổi văn bản, mà còn sở hữu các tính năng cao cấp:

  • Tự động nhận diện dấu phân tách: Dù tệp của bạn dùng dấu phẩy, dấu chấm phẩy hay tab, hệ thống đều có thể xử lý thông minh.
  • Bảo mật tuyệt đối: Toàn bộ quá trình xử lý diễn ra trên trình duyệt của người dùng (Client-side). Không có dữ liệu nào được tải lên máy chủ, đảm bảo thông tin kinh doanh của bạn không bị lộ lọt.
  • Hỗ trợ dữ liệu lớn: Nhờ thư viện PapaParse, công cụ có thể xử lý hàng ngàn dòng dữ liệu mà không làm treo trình duyệt.

Mẹo tối ưu hóa dữ liệu JSON đầu ra

Để có một tệp JSON hoàn hảo, bạn nên kiểm tra lại hàng tiêu đề của CSV. Hãy đảm bảo tiêu đề không chứa các ký tự đặc biệt hoặc khoảng trắng nếu bạn dự định sử dụng chúng làm khóa (key) trong lập trình. Ngoài ra, việc giữ cho dữ liệu CSV sạch (không có dòng trống ở cuối) sẽ giúp tệp JSON trông chuyên nghiệp và gọn gàng hơn.